Assessment and Planning

Our team will assess the damage and develop a customized plan to extract the water and dry your concrete slab. This involves identifying the source of the water, determining the extent of the damage, and selecting the best equipment and techniques for the job. We’ll take the time to get it right to ensure a successful restoration.

Water Extraction

Our technicians will use advanced equipment to extract the water from your concrete slab. This involves using powerful pumps and vacuums to remove the water, as well as specialized drying techniques to prevent further damage.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get your home back to normal as quickly as possible.

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, our technicians will apply specialized drying techniques to prevent further damage. This involves using high-velocity fans and d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. We’ll work tirelessly to ensure that your concrete slab is dry and safe.

Inspection and Testing

Finally, our team will inspect and test the concrete slab to ensure that it’s dry and safe. This involves using specialized equipment to measure moisture levels and inspect the slab for any signs of damage.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ost in Kittredge, CO

The cost of concrete slab water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Kittredge, CO.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area, the amount of water, and the equipment needed.
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 The size of the affected area, the amount of moisture, and the equipment needed.
Inspection and testing $200 – $1,000 The size of the affected area, the complexity of the job, and the equipment needed.
Repair and replacement $1,500 – $10,000 The size of the affected area, the complexity of the job, and the materials needed.
Insurance claims processing $0 – $1,000 The complexity of the claim, the insurance company’s requirements, and the amount of documentation needed.
